σι_τ-ίζω , aor.
A.ἐσίτισαX.Smp.4.9:—Med., fut. Att. -ιοῦμαι ἐπι-) Pherecr.32.1; Ion. -ιεῦμαι ἐπι-) Hdt.9.50: aor. ἐσιτισάμην ἐπ-) Th. 6.94, D.50.53: pf. σεσίτισμαι (v. infr.):—feed an infant, Hdt.6.52, Ar. Eq.716, Mnesith. ap. Orib.inc.19.3; “κύναςIsoc.1.29; τοὺς ἀλεκτρυόνας σκόροδα ς. X.Smp.4.9:—Pass., to be fattened, PCair.Zen.464.4 (iii B.C.); = σιτέομαι, eat, c. acc., “πρῶκας σιτίζεταιTheoc.4.16, cf. Philostr.VA3.26: metaph., τὸν Ἰσαῖον ὅλον σεσίτισται (of Demosthenes), Pytheas ap.D.H.Is.4.
